In most Kumon centers, students correct their own work. They receive the answer book (or a graded worksheet) after completion to mark their errors. The goal of this self-correction is not to copy the answer, but to analyze the mistake.

It marks the transition from elementary-level comprehension to the beginning of middle-school critical analysis. Within this level, "F1" is often the first hurdle where students encounter longer passages, abstract vocabulary, and complex inference questions.
